COLONIAL CHERRY ROCKING CRIB PURPORTEDLY DESCENDED FROM MARTHA PARKE CUSTIS
the chamfered quarter hood above a tapering rectangular case on trestle rockers

  • Provenance:
    According to family tradition of the owner, the cradle belonged to Martha Parke "Patty" Custis (1777-1854), the granddaughter of Martha Dandridge Custis, who married George Washington in 1759. Patty Custis married Thomas Peter and lived at Tudor Place in Washington, D.C., [Thomas Peter was one of the executors of Martha Washington's estate along with her grandson, George Washington Parke Custis];
    to Patty's sister-in-law, Elizabeth Peter (1771-1837), who married James Dunlop of Hayes Manor in Montgomery County, Maryland;
    to their son, Col. Henry Dunlop (1799-1877);
    by descent to the present owner
